Common Problems & Maintenance in This BMW E60 Revised Interiors
The LCI E60's cabin can be prone to a number of common issues with time . One recurring challenge is the breakdown of the navigation screen, often presenting as flickering . Furthermore , the drink holder space is famous for breaking plastic. A second frustration arises from faulty window systems, leading to unresponsive windows . Finally , the material seating can face tearing , particularly due to heat exposure. Routine fixes include replacing failed modules, mending plastic pieces, and restoring the leather .
- iDrive Screen Distortion
- Beverage Container Splitting
- Glass System Failure
- Hide Seating Cracking
